ATI PN Comprehensive Exit Exam

  1. A nurse is assisting with the plan of care for a client following a transurethral resection of the prostate. Which of the following interventions should the nurse include in the plan of care The nurse should irrigate the bladder using strict sterile technique and maintain closed catheter drainage system to minimize the rick of infection.
  2. A nurse is reviewing a client's electronic medical record and finds that an assistive per sonnel recorder the client's temperature as 35.3 degrees Celsius (95.5 degrees F) 2 hrs earlier.Which of the following actions should the nurse take firsT check the clients temp
  3. A nurse is receiving change-of- shift report for four clients.Which of the following clients should the nurse see first A client whose urinary output was 100mL for the past 12 hrs
  4. A nurse in reinforcing teaching about weight loss with a female older adult client who is overweight. Which of the following statements should the nurse include in teaching keep fat intake to no more that 30% of daily caloric intake.
  5. A nurse is collecting data from a client who has iron deficiency anemia. Which of the following findings should the nurse expect difficulty concentrat- ing
  6. A Nurse is collecting data from an older adult client who is 48 hr post- operative following abdominal surgery.The provider writes a prescription to advance the client to a re gular Diet. For which of the following findings should the nurse notify the provider The client has absent bowel sounds
  7. A parent brings her adolescent son to an urgent care center and states. "He is high on something and needs help" The client is exhibiting agitation and paranoia and reports visual hallucinations. The nurse should

suspect intoxication with which of the following substances Metham- phetamines

  1. A nurse notices an assistive personnel taking a nap in the break room during he meal t ime.The AP appears drowsy while performing routine tasks. Which of the following a ctions should the nurse take Report the observations about the ap to the unit's nurse manager.
  2. A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who has a fluid volume deficit about selec ting foods that have a high water content.The nurse should include that which of the following raw foods contains the highest amount of water per 1 cup serving cherry tomatoes
  3. The nurse is position a client who is scheduled for a lumbar puncture.The nurse should assist the client into which of the following positions lateral recumbent

  1. A nurse is caring for a client who is 4 hr postoperative following a total thyroidectomy.Which of the following manifestations should the nurse report to the provider as indicating possible hypocalcemia Tingling of fingers
  2. A nurse is caring for a client who has a Penrose drain.To ensure proper placement an d functioning of the drain, which of the following should the nurse expect to observe The safety pin is present at the distal end of the drain.
  3. A community health nurse is helping to reinforce teaching about hepatitis A with a group of employees at a childcare facility. Which of the following characteristics should t he nurse identify as an external factor that can impede learning for the participants Poor lighting in the learning setting
  4. A nurse is observing newly licensed nurse who is providing tracheostomy care for a client.The nurse identifies proper performance of the procedure

when the newly licensed nurse selects which of the following solutions to clean the inner cannula hydrogen peroxide

  1. A nurse is caring for a client who has right sided heart failure.The client's partner exp resses concern the the client will die. Which of the following re- sponses should the nurse make "It is difficult to see someone so sick.Whathave you been told about your partner's prognosis?"
  2. A nurse in a long-term care facility is assisting with an in-service for newly hired assistive personnel about legal issues within the facility. Which of the following should the nurse include as an example of assault Informing a client the nurse is going to administer an injection even though the client refuses.
  3. A nurse is collecting data from who is severe pain. Which of the tollowing questions should the nurse ask first "Where is your pain located?"
  4. A nurse is reviewing the laboratory results for a client who is at 29 weeks gestation. For which of the following results should the nurse notify the provider Platelet count 95,000 mm
  5. A nurse is performing a dressing change for a client who had abdominal surgery 5 day s ago.The nurse notes organs protruding from the incision. Which of the following act ions should the nurse take Cover the exposed area with sterile, saline-soaked dressings.
  6. A nurse is speaking with the adult daughter of a client who has Alzheimer's disease. The daughter states, "I love my dad, but caring for him is wearing me out." Which of the following response should the nurse make "Let's discuss how caring for your father is affecting your health.

  1. A nurse in a pediatric clinic is collecting the data from a school-age child whose injuries are inconsistent with the parent's stated cause. Which of the following actions should the nurse take Report the suspected abuse to a appropriate agency.
  2. A nurse is collecting data from a middle adult female client who is taking melatonin. Which of the following responses to the med should the nurse expect Improved sleep
  3. A nurse on a pediatric unit is collecting data from four newly admitted clients. Which of the following clients should the nurse identify as being at risk for urinary retention A school-age child who has allergic rhinitis and is taking diphenhydramine.
  4. A nurse is preparing to administer purified protein derivative (PPD) to a client who has suspected TB.Which of the following actions should the nurse plan to take Ensure the injection produces a wheal on the skin
  5. A client who is diagnosed with Parkinson's disease verbalizes frustration due to increas e difollowingiculty with ambulation. Which of the following responses should the nurs e take Perform active ROM with your arms and legs two times a day.
  6. A Nurse is collecting data from a client who has multiple fractures follow- ing a motor-vehicle crash. For which of the following client statements: "I am so frustrated. I cannot even open my milk carton for breakfast."
  7. (^) A nurse is reinforcing discharge teaching with a client who is postoperative following transurethral resection of the prostate. Which of the following instructions should the n urse include in the teaching?- : perform Kegel exercises daily.
  1. A nurse is reinforcing teaching about ways to reduce solid fat consumption with a clie nt who has an elevate cholesterol level. which of the following strategies should the nurse include in the teaching purchase beef that is a loin cut.
  2. A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who has a new prescription for prednisonefor the treatment of Addison's disease. which of the following instructions should the nurse include in the teaching You will need to sched- ule a bone density test.
  3. A nurse is collecting data from a client who has type 2 diabetes mellitus and is concer ned about weight gain during pregnancy. Which of the following responses should the nurse make your weight gain should be the same as for someone without diabetes

  1. A nurse is collecting data from a postpartum client who had a vaginal birth 2 days ago. Which of the following findings is the nurse's priority to report to the provider Client reports during with urination.
  2. A nurse is reinforcing reaching with a client about a planned thoracentesis. Which of the following information should the nurse include in the teaching?- : You will need to be monitored for 1 hour after the procedure."
  3. A nurse is contributing to the plan of care for an older adult client who has difficulty in sleeping. Which of the following interventions should the nurse include in the plan Establish a regular exercise routine 2 hr or more before bedtime.
  4. A nurse in a provider's office is reinforcing teaching with a client who has a new prescription for ferrous sulfate elixir.Which of the following statements

by the client should indicate to the nurse an understanding of the teaching "I will rinse my mouth after taking this medication"

  1. A licensed practical nurse on a medical surgical unit is working with an RN and an As sistive personnel. Which of the following assignments should the LPN expect to receive Administering an NG tube feeding to a client who had a stroke
  2. A nurse is caring for a client who has schizophrenia and is experiencing auditory hallucinations.Which of the following actions should the nurse take?- : Offer the client headphones to listen to music.
  3. A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client about taking warfarin to treat atrial fibrillation. Which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the teaching If I forget to take a dose, I can take it later on the same day."
  4. A nurse is working with an interpreter to explain a diagnostic procedure to a client wh o doesn't speak the same language as the nurse. Which of the following actions should the nurse take Ensure the interpreter is culturally compatible with the client.
  5. A nurse is reinforcing discharge teaching with a client who has dependent personality disorder. Which of the following instructions should the nurse include in the dischargeteaching Demonstrate assertiveness.
  6. A nurse is contributing to the discharge plan for a client who had a knee arthroplasty. Which of the following actions should the nurse identify as the priority Check the client's mobility

  1. A nurse in a long term care facility is using validation therapy with a client wh o has dementia.The client becomes agitated and asks why his wife who died several years ago has not visited him. Which of the following responses should the nurse make You must miss your wife. Let's take a walk and you can tell me about her.
  2. A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who has a prescription for nitrogly cerin sublingual tablets Which of the following instructions should the nurse include in the teaching take up to three tablets during a single angina episode
  3. A Nurse is caring for a client who is post op following an open reduction with internal fixation of the ankle. The client report pain and the nurse notes that the afollow ingected extremity is cool, pale, and has a weak pulse. The nurse calls the surgical assistant who responds "it has always been like that" Which of the following actions shoul d the nurse take first notify the nursing supervisor
  4. A nurse is collecting data from a client who has Tourette syndrome.The client reports taking haloperidol 0.5 mL orally 3 times a day at home. Which of the following components of the prescription should the nurse question?- : dosage
  5. A nurse is caring for a female client who has an indwelling urinary catheter. which of the following actions should the nurse take Wipe the drainage port with an antiseptic wipe after emptying urine from bag.
  6. (^) A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a newborn's parentsabout umbilical cord c ard. Which of the following statements by aparent indicates an under- standing of the in struction "I will give our baby sponge baths until the cord falls off

  1. A nurse at a clinic is performing vision testing for a client following a head injury. Which of the following findings should the nurse identify as a problem with pupil accommodation Lack of change in pupil size when the client looks from a far to a near object.
  2. A nurse is reinforcing teaching with a client who has cancer and a new pre- scrip tion for fentanyl transdermal patches. Which of the following statements by the client indicates an understanding of the teaching "I will fold the patch with the adhesive sides inward before discarding it."
  1. A nurse is reviewing laboratory reports for a client who has an Escherichia Coli infection and is receiving gentamicin. Which of the following results should the nurse report to the provider before administering the next dose?- : Creatinine 2.5 mg/dL
  2. A nurse working in a community clinic is caring for an adolescent who has infectious mononucleosis.The client asks thenurse to explain how the disease was acquired.The nurse should explain that an individual acquires this disease by which of the following: Sharing eating utensils with an infected person
  3. A nurse is caring for a client who requests information bout advance di- rectives. Which of the following responses should the nurse make "Advance directives are written instructions regarding end-of-life care."
  1. A nurse is contributing to the plan of care for a client who is at risk of developing pressure ulcers. Which of the following actions should the nurse include in the plan of care Place the client in a 30 ° lateral position.
  2. A nurse is assisting with performing a non stress test for a client who is at 39 weeks of gestation which of the followinginstructions should the nurse reinforce with the client "You should depress the button on the handheld when you feel your baby move."
  3. A nurse is reinforcing discharge teaching with a client following cataract surgery. Which of the following instructions should the nurse include in the teaching marker Sleep on the non-operative side for 2 weeks.
  4. A nurse manager is preparing to complete a performance analysis for a group of assistive personnel.The manager asks a stafollowing nurse for feedback on each assistants a bilities. Which of the following actions should the stafollowing nurse take Discuss how each AP's actions measure against the job description.
  5. A nurse working in a provider's office receives a phone call from the parent of a school- age child who has varicella.The parent asked the nurse when the child can return to school.Which of the following responses should the nurse make - "When the lesions have scabbed over."

  1. A nurse on an acute care unity is collecting data from a school-age Child who has cystic fibrosis. Which of the following findings is the priority for the nurse Reports lack of appetite
  2. A nurse assisting with a childbirth class is discussing non pharmaco- logical strategies used during labor. Which of the following statements by a client indicates an understanding of cutaneous stimulation "I should use counterpressure for back pain during labor."
  3. A nurse is assisting with the admission of a client who has major depres- sive dis order. Which of the following communication technique should the nurse use to establish a trusting relationship with the client Offering general leads
  4. A nurse is preparing to administer medications to a client who is NPO and is receiving enteral feedings through an NG tube. Which of the following prescription should the nurse clarify with the provider?- : Metoprolol ER 50mg per NG tube BID
  5. A nurse is contributing to the plan of care for a client who is newly diagnosed with iron deficiency anemia.Which of the following foods should the nurse include in the plan as having the highest amount of iron Boiled spinach
  6. A nurse is administering lorazepam to a client who is scheduled for surgery within 1 yr.Which of the following actions should the nurse take after administering the medication Instruct the client not to get out of bed.
  7. (^) A nurse is observing an AP caring for a client. For which of the following actions should the nurse intervene An AP reports client information to the oncoming AP in the hallway
  8. A nurse is instructing an assistive personnel on the use of proper body mechanics

when moving a client. which of the following statements by the assistive personnel should the nurse identify as an understanding of the teaching I will use a pull sheet to help slide the client toward me.

  1. a Nurse in maintaining droplet precautions for a client who has menin- gitis. Which of t he following actions should the nurse take Wear a surgical mask within 3 feet of the client.
  2. A nurse is collecting data from a female client who has a new diagnosis of genital her pes. Which of the following findings should the nurse expect?- : Painful erythematous vesicles.
  3. a school nurse is having a conversation with the parents of an adolescent. The nurse should identify which of the following situations as an ethical dilemma for the parents "We can't decide whether to try to homeschool our child or move her to a private school."
